Clean Technology Manufacturing Investment Tax Credit
A refundable Canadian tax credit for corporations investing in eligible clean-technology manufacturing or critical-mineral property.

The credit is 30% of eligible capital cost for qualifying property acquired from 1 January 2024 and available for use by 31 December 2031. The rate then falls to 20% in 2032, 10% in 2033 and 5% in 2034.
Eligibility
You must be a taxable Canadian corporation. The property must not have been used before you acquired it. It must be situated in Canada and intended exclusively for use there.
At least 90% of the property's use must be for one of two purposes. The first is manufacturing or processing listed zero-emission technology: solar, wind, water or geothermal energy equipment; heat pumps; electricity storage; charging, hydrogen or qualifying zero-emission vehicle equipment; specified vehicle powertrain components; or nuclear-energy equipment and fuel. Converting a vehicle into a qualifying zero-emission vehicle also counts, but making general-purpose components does not.
The second purpose is extracting, processing or recycling a qualifying mineral, or carrying out the listed graphite activities. The qualifying materials are lithium, cobalt, nickel, copper, rare earth elements, graphite, antimony, gallium, germanium, indium and scandium. For extraction and initial processing at a mine or well site, at least 50% of all commercial output by value must be qualifying materials. An independent engineer or geoscientist must certify that the property is or will be used at that site as part of a plan targeting those materials. The covered later processing, recycling and graphite activities require at least 90% qualifying output by value.
You generally cannot claim another of Canada's clean-economy investment tax credits for the same property.
